프로그래밍 QnA + 설치 및 활용 QnA

tstudy119의 이미지

fork()이후 자식 프로세스끼리의 시그널 보내기

fork()함수를 이용해서 자식 프로세스를 3개 만든 후,

자식 프로세스끼리 환형으로 시그널을 주는 게 가능한가요?

A -> B -> C -> A 이런 식으로요.......

문제는 pipe나 메시지 큐같은 ipc를 사용하지 말고 시그널 만으로 구현해야 하는데,

부모랑 자식끼리 시그널 보내기는 부모 프로세스에서 fork()의 리턴 값으로, 자식 프로세스 에서는 getppid()함수로 pid를 얻으면간단한데,

같은 부모프로세스 밑의 다른 자식프로세스는 ipc를 사용하지 않고서는 서로 pid를 알 수 있는 방법이 없나요?ㅜㅜ

servi의 이미지

웹 CMS를 개발하려고 하는데 어떤 언어가 좋을까요...

음... 원래는 XE나 워드프레스같은 CMS를 JSP로 개발하려고 했는데

프로그래밍 공부하다가 문득 회의심이 들어서 묻습니다.

PHP 아니면 JSP로 개발하는게 맞을 것 같은데...

성능은 JSP가 우세한 걸로 알고 있지만 톰캣 설치가 APM보다는 까다롭기 때문에 유저들한테 보급하기 어렵지 않나... 싶기도 하고;;

속도를 약간 포기하고 PHP로 개발하면.. 거의 모든 호스팅 업체는 PHP를 지원하니까 훨씬 많이 쓰일 것 같고...

어떡하죠 ㅠㅠ

세벌의 이미지

parabola 리눅스 설치해 보신 분?

http://en.wikipedia.org/wiki/Parabola_GNU/Linux-libre 를 읽어보니
The development focuses on simplicity, community involvement and use of the latest free software packages
이런 말이 있어서... 눈길이 가는데...
parabola 설치 해 보신 분 계시나요?

blzzide의 이미지

jsp 페이지를 실행할 때 페이지 저장 창이 계속 뜹니다..

html에서 입력 받은 값을 jsp파일로 넘겼을때 페이지가 이동되는 것이 아니라

제목처럼 파일 저장창이 뜹니다..

왜 이런지 이유를 모르겠습니다..아시는 분 계시나요ㅠㅠ;;

jouonal의 이미지

Big Endian(빅엔디안) 구조에서 0x12345678이라는 4바이트 변수를 저장하여 1바아트만 출력 할때의 값은?

Big Endian(빅엔디안) 구조에서 0x12345678이라는 4바이트 변수를 저장하여 1바아트만 출력 할때의 값은?

int a = 0x12345678;
char* pc = &a;
printf("%x\n", *pc);

이 구문을 실행할 경우, 리틀 엔디안에서는 (낮은주소)78563412 (높은주소) 이렇게 저장되어 출력값이 78이 되는데요

그럼 빅엔디안에서는 변수값이 (낮은주소)12345678 (높은주소) 이렇게 저장되어 출력값이 12가 되나요?

ctnstkim의 이미지

고수님들..리눅스 서버컴퓨터 셋팅 도와주세요~

제 상황을 말씀드리겠습니다.

서버컴퓨터로 사용하기로 한 본체가 내려왔습니다.

(하드웨어 스펙은 바꿀수 없습니다..ㅠㅠㅠㅠㅠㅠ)

마더보드에 3TB하드 4개 (+부트로더용 500기가 하드 1개)

마더보드 비디오카드위치에 장착된

RAID컨트롤러(실제론 호스트 버스 어댑터입니다. 부르기편해서 그냥 이렇게 부릅니다..)에

3TB하드 4개..

이렇게 총 9개 하드구성입니다..

리눅스는 CentOS 6.3 i686 이구요...

한..센트오에스만해도 벌써 30번 설치한것 같네요...ㅠㅠㅠ

...그 이유는요..

저 호스트 버스 어댑터가 항상 말썽입니다..아답텍 ASA-6405H모델인데요..

이번엔 정말 마지막이다 하고 서버에 APM설치까지 완료하고 기쁘고 재부팅했는데...

디스크관리 유틸에서 마더보드에 있는 하드 5개밖에 잡질 못하더군요....ㅠㅠㅠㅠ

dltkddyd의 이미지

iterator를 반환하는 함수가 가능할까요?

애래의

list::iterator output_list_data(list::iterator first, list::iterator nexttolast)

함수좀 점검해주세요. 이 함수는 list로 생성한 자료구조를 특정 범위의 반복자로 출력을 하고 마지막 반복자를 반환하는 함수입니다. 그런데 제가 알기로 지역객체는 반환시 소멸자가 호출되기 때문에 반환을 받지 못하는 것입니다. 그런데 output_list_data의 지역객체 pos가 반환이 되긴 합니다. 그런데 반환해서 출력해보면 그 index 값은 3이 됩니다. 반환되는 반복자는 자료구조의 마지막을 가리키기 때문에 값이 출력되면 안되는 것이죠? 여하튼 마지막 반복자를 제대로 반환받고 싶은데, 어떻게 해야 하나요? 지역변수인 pos를 반환받는 방법이 있을까요? 아니면 그 마지막 반복자를 다른 방식으로 반환받는 방법이 있을까요?

rznyak7의 이미지

openldap 2.4.x 설치 질문

openldap를 설치하면서 버클리 DB가 필요하다하길래 버클리 DB까지 새버전으로 받아서 설치했습니다.
그런데 openldap와 버클리 DB가 버전이 디스매치 된다고하는데요. openldap 2.4.x 버전은 버클리 DB 무슨 버전을사용해야하나요? 저는 6 버전을 사용했었습니다.

fensy의 이미지

Gigabit 네트워크 질문입니다

Gigabit 을 사용하고 있는데요
핑이 자꾸 빠지는 현상이 일어납니다.

zig1226의 이미지

DD 백업 후 파티션에 대한 질문입니다

DD 백업을 하고나서

소스 디스크가 50G 타겟 디스크가 100G 인데

남는 디스크를 / 로 추가 시키고싶은데 무슨 방법을 써도 되지않습니다.

/ 파티션에 디스크를 왜 추가할 수 없을까요?

페이지

프로그래밍 QnA + 설치 및 활용 QnA 구독하기